Just finished Avatar: The Last Airbender earlier today and...
I was surprised that Azula never joined the good guys or had a redemption moment in any way. For such an optimistic show about how people can change for the better, Azula really does turn out to be just the villain she seemed all along. Ozai being a one-dimensional bad guy was one thing, since his character never got developed at all, but you see a lot of Azula over the course of the show, and even a couple humanizing moments on Ember Island. After all that, she ends up going full paranoid tyrant as Fire Lord, nearly succeeds at killing her brother, gets beat and completely loses her sanity... and that's the last you see of her. I was just like, damn, that's pretty dark.
